学校上编程课的常用软件有很多种,具体使用哪种软件取决于学校的教学安排以及教师的个人偏好。以下是一些常见的编程课程软件及其特点:
1. Scratch:适用于初学者,采用拖拽模块的方式进行编程,无需编写代码。它以图形化的方式展示代码执行过程,非常直观和易于理解。
2. Python IDLE:适用于学习Python编程语言的初级阶段。它是Python官方提供的集成开发环境(IDE),能够编辑、运行和调试Python代码。
3. Eclipse:适用于高级编程语言(如Java)的学习和开发。Eclipse是一个强大的开发工具,提供了丰富的功能和插件,支持代码自动补全、调试和版本控制等功能。
4. Visual Studio:适用于多种编程语言,如C 、C、VB等。它是由微软公司开发的集成开发环境,具有强大的开发工具和调试功能。
5. NetBeans:适用于Java编程的学习和开发。NetBeans是一个开源的集成开发环境,提供了丰富的功能和插件,包括代码自动补全、调试、图形界面设计等。
6. IntelliJ IDEA:适用于Java和Kotlin等语言的学习和开发。IntelliJ IDEA是一款功能强大的Java开发工具,提供了智能代码编辑、重构、调试等功能,被广泛认为是最好的Java IDE之一。
除了上述常见的软件之外,还有许多其他的编程工具和开发环境可供选择,如Code::Blocks、Xcode等,具体使用哪种软件需要根据学校的要求和课程内容进行决定。建议在选择编程软件时,考虑到教学目标、学生群体以及软件的易用性和功能丰富性,以提高学生的学习效果和兴趣。
版权声明
本文仅代表作者观点,不代表百度立场。
本文系作者授权百度百家发表,未经许可,不得转载。